Ditch grading services involve the process of shaping and leveling the ground around a property to ensure proper drainage and stability. This work typically includes removing excess soil, redistributing earth, and creating a slope that directs water away from foundations, basements, and other structures. Proper grading helps prevent water pooling, erosion, and foundation damage, making it an essential step in preparing a property for construction, landscaping, or drainage improvements. Experienced contractors use specialized equipment to achieve accurate slopes and ensure the ground is solid and well-drained.

The overview below groups typical Ditch Grading proj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Louisville, KY.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Ditch Grading Projects - Typically range from $250 to $600 for many routine jobs in Louisville and surrounding areas. These projects often involve minor adjustments or small-scale grading work that local contractors can complete efficiently. Most projects fall within this middle range, with fewer reaching the higher end.
Medium-Scale Ditch Grading - Costs generally fall between $600 and $2,000 for more extensive grading tasks, such as reshaping larger drainage ditches or improving existing slopes. Many local service providers handle projects in this range regularly, though larger or more complex jobs can exceed this estimate.
Larger or Complex Projects - These can range from $2,000 to $5,000 or more, especially for significant land reshaping or drainage system installations. Such projects are less common and often involve specialized equipment or extensive site preparation, pushing costs into higher tiers.
Full-Scale Land Regrading or Major Drainage Systems - Larger, more comprehensive work can reach $5,000+ depending on the scope, site size, and complexity. Many local contractors handle these projects, but they represent a smaller portion of typical jobs due to their scale and requirements.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What equipment is typically used for ditch grading? Contractors commonly use excavators, graders, and backhoes to perform ditch grading, depending on the size and scope of the project in the Louisville area.
What factors affect the complexity of ditch grading projects? Factors such as the terrain, soil type, water flow requirements, and existing landscape features influence the difficulty and approach of ditch grading work in Louisville, KY.
